Intel's latest Wi-Fi driver for Windows 10 fixes random loss of connectivity using Intel Dual Band Wireless AC-8260 and AC-8265 adapters, in addition to security and functionality updates.

Lenovo has announced a new product called the Go Wireless Charging Kit, which lets you retrofit wireless charging functionality to a wide variety of laptops. Wireless charging on laptops is pretty rare. Lenovo will release the Go Wireless Charging Kit in October for $139.99.
